Some vehicles and machinery that are allowed to use rebated fuel are:

- Agricultural tractors, plant and machinery
- Mobile cranes
- Digging machines
- Snow ploughs
- Gritters
- Road rollers and surfacing vehicles

If you're caught using red fuel illegally, your vehicle could be seized by the authorities and you'll have to pay a fee for the vehicle's release, along with the amount to cover the duty owed.

Serious offences could result in an unlimited fine to the operator and a prison sentence of up to two years.
